Hi,

 

We typically go with the JS but I was wondering what the owners suite is like, and is it worth the extra$. ? Will I get anymore perks then I will already receive as a Diamond level customer?

 

Thanks

 

Rhonda

 

I have stayed in a JS and a GS on the AOS - haven't stayed in an OS, but had a good look at one. The cabin is BIG! If you want to experience the extra space and a little more luxury, book the OS :) Your perks are basically the same anyways because you are Diamond - except you will have more bathroom amenities such as lotion, cotton puffs etc.

If there are only 2 of you, I'm not sure I'd spend the extra--JS's are perfect for 2!!!

You will get access to the concierge lounge where you can get a few "free" cocktails, and concierge service, if that's a factor--it's not for us!

You already get 2 C&A credits for the JS and priority boarding, so...I guess it's all a matter of $$$$!

comparing a grand to an owners suite. the extras are the huge plasma t v that seperates the bedroom and living area, and instead of a counter (grand) in front of the mirrors, there is a table to seat 4. there is also about 100 extra square feet. this translates to about the same amunt of space as a 10 by 10 room and that will be in addition to all the space of a grand suite. I've stayed in all three. If the grand and owners are close in price, go ahead and do it once for jollies , but if there is a large difference in price i wouldn't .

have always cruised in an OS - mainly because it is either three or four of us - plenty of room with no problems. If it was only my wife and I a JS or GS would provide plenty of space and there are no addtional perks for an OS than a GS or a Diamond/+ cruiser. Difference is usually significant in price and you will never see a price drop as these cabins book fast.

RCI does have some new suite perks that are being added for Grand Suites and higher. A JS is not considered a true suite so the new perks will not be there. There are several threads running on here about the new suite perks.

 

I have had a JS and GS(both very nice) and am booked in a OS for the Freedom. Saw one on the Liberty and really liked it. Lots of space. If the price is not a huge difference then I would go with it.
